Minor quake rocks Myanmar-India border
New
Delhi,
Nov
29:
A
light
intensity
earthquake
measuring
4.7
on
the
Richter
scale
jolted
Myanmar-India
border
region
today.
According to the Indian Meteorological Department, the tremors occurred at 0030 hrs and the epicentre of the quake was at 23.5 degrees north latitude and 94.4 degrees east longitude.
There were no reports of injuries or damage, it added.
